“Is this your plan for the public meeting I’m scheduled to address? I don’t see chanting slogans, music or dance anywhere.”
“Why do we need that for a speech?”
“Synchronized sounds or movement align a person’s mindset to the crowd. Is there anything better than music to lift spirits up, up and up … as the feet go tapping on the ground below? They are suspended, they think like we want them to think to maintain the ‘high’ and the vote will sway in our favour.”
“You are a genius.”
